LONDON BOROUGH OF MERTON WINDMILL RD, SW19 TQ 26 NE 4/181 Base of windmill at Mill House 14.4.88 - II

Round house and framing comprising base of hollow-post windmill. Circa 1800 Plum brick; roofless. 1 storey circular brick enclosure with original timber superstructure comprising horizontal and diagonal beams supporting hollow vertical timber member, now also supported by C20 fletton brick central pier A rare example of a hollow-post windmill. The Windmills of Surrey and Inner London, K G Farries and M T Mason.
